Lemon Green Beans with Garlic

If you're in search of versatile slow cooker side dishes, this recipe for Lemon Green Beans with Garlic is a great choice. Only six simple ingredients go into this tasty slow cooker side dish recipe. Use fresh-cut green beans, and add ol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, and lemon zest. You can sprinkle your green beans with red pepper flakes for added color! This dish serves a crowd, so serve it up for guests, or enjoy leftovers the next night with your family.

Notes


If you like your beans a little crunchy, cut back on the cook time.

 

Serves6

Preparation Time20 min

Slow Cooker Time HIGH4 hr

Slow Cooker Time LOW7 hr

Ingredients

  • 4 cups fresh-cut green beans, ends trimmed
  • 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 to 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ced/pressed
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est (grate rind of lemon)
  • red pepper flakes, to taste

Instructions

  1. Add all ingredients to slow cooker and mix.

  2. Cover and cook on LOW for 4.5 to 7 hours or on HIGH for 2.5 to 4 hours. Stir occasionally.

  3. Salt and pepper to taste.
